Publisher's summary

If you've been waiting to jump into The Magitech Chronicles there has never been a better time. Thirteen books for one low price!

The gods are dead, but they are not gone. Their bodies litter the cosmos, magical fuel for vast interstellar empires, giving birth to mages, and more importantly, to magitech.

Yet all things are cyclic. The godswar arises and ceases, and is upon us once more.

Join an unlikely band of heroes as they oppose the ancient darkness threatening to escape the umbral depths, and devour all realities.

Highly enjoyable

I loved reading the series, and hearing them as an audiobook really brought the story and characters to life.
Listening to the story reminded me of how much I'd forgotten.
Nebiat was an excellent villain with tremendous depth and (some) noble motives willing to do anything to reach her goals. I haven't enjoyed a villain this much since Handsome Jack in Borderland 2.
Want to add I had only read the first eight (Godswar) and Legacy being on as well was a huge bonus. I've got the Legacy books just haven't gotten around to reading them yet.
Also, loved Ryan Burke's performance in the Deathless books and he's done an excellent job here as well.

Good as always

Been listening to the series for awhile and have always enjoyed the mixture of sci-fi and magic. The author does a good job designing an unique world and magic system that allows for characters to rapid develop and change, sometimes comically. The individual books are a little on the short side, but I really appreciate how the author is always willing to bundle them if your willing to be patient. I look forward to the next book in the series.

Good performance, characters a bit one dimensional

Nobody likes Frit but the author. It felt like the author wanted to force the readers to cheer on a this character and feel conflicting emotions about their choices. The way other characters react to this character's choices and actions show that the author really wanted us to feel sympathetic to her plight. I found that to be painfully frustrating and had to stop listening to the book for a few days each time. Frit does nothing but mope around and be a jerk everyone around her yet somehow we are supposed to cheer for her?
